I have been a chronic shiny thing enthusiast for some time now, and I usually dont beat myself up over it too much, but it unfortunately does come in the way of deeply understanding anything before the goldfish inside me wiggles away to the new, shinier thing.
Given that I dont want just a shallow spread of knowledge, I am trying to search for ālearning lensesā. The feel for what I mean is: āI wanna learn stats through the lens of time series forecastingā. Not a ground breaking idea, I know, but nevertheless it feels like a good analogy, because just like a lens it can focus a wide set of knowledge nodes into something intellectually digestible. I might also become a good lensmaker if I do this a few times.
One lens I canāt wait to look through is ācad software through making a 3d printed magikarp that flops on my desk when my agents need my attentionā. I think others just call it project based learning but that sounds a little hackneyed tbh.
